A sum is to be paid back in 2 equal annual installments. The interest is compounded annually at 2% per annum. If each installment be Rs. 25600 then what is the sum?


1). Rs. 26,484
2). Rs. 37,585
3). Rs. 63,547
4). Rs. 49,664

Given that value of each installment = Rs. 25600

Rate R = 2%

Number of investments = 2

⇒ Value of each installment = $(\frac{P}{{\left( {\frac{{100}}{{100 + R}}} \right) + {{(\frac{{100}}{{100 + R}})}^2}}})$ = $(\frac{P}{{\left( {\frac{{100}}{{100 + 2}}} \right) + {{(\frac{{100}}{{100 + 2}})}^2}}})$ = P/1.94

⇒ 25,600 × 1.94 = Principal

∴ Principal = Rs. 49,664
